Messages Displayed When Using the Printer Function Message "HDD is full. (Auto)" Causes The hard disk became full while using the error job store function to store Normal Print jobs as Hold Print files. Solutions Delete unneeded files stored in the machine. Alternatively, reduce the data size of the Temporary Print file and/or the Stored Print file. When there is not enough memory Message "84: Error" "92: Error" Causes Solutions There is no work area available for image processing. Decrease the number of files sent to the machine. Printing was canceled because [Job Reset] or the [Stop] key was selected on the machine's control panel. Perform the print operation again if necessary. When there is a problem with a parameter Message "86: Error" Causes Parameters of the control code are invalid. Solutions Check the print settings. When the user lacks privileges to perform an operation Message Causes Solutions "No response from the server. Authentication has failed." A timeout occurred while connecting to the server for LDAP authentication or Windows Authentication. Check the status of the server. "Printing privileges have not been set for this document." The PDF document you have tried to print has no privileges to print. Contact the owner of the document. 205
